NC, Outer Banks, 20071109
Bodie Island Lighthouse, mushrooms.









Amanita rubescens []
Several scattered in pine duff and grassy strip along road under pines.
| | GEN | | medium mushroom, in grass near pines, scattered |
| | ST | | 70x15-20mm, whitish, fibrillose, bulbous base |
| | FL | | whitish, staining rufescent in places esp near base and gills, firm |
| | CAP | | 30mm, bell, shiny smooth, usually w scattered scales from u-veil, light brown, scales same color or lighter |
| | VEIL | | | partial | | skirt-like, white |
| universal | | no sign at base, remnants conspic on cap |

Very young specimen.




Chlorophyllum molybdites []
Large grouping along hwy just south of where main hwy turns west to go inland.
| | GEN | | large mushroom, gregarious, in lawn near hardwood coastal scrub, unpleasant odor |
| | ST | | 110x15mm, even, hollow, pale to brown, shiny, aging dker, staining dk brown when cut esp ends, white fine fuzz at base |
| | FL | | whitish, 3-4mm thick, not very firm, dry, unchanging |
| | CAP | | 80mm or more wide, convex to broadly bell-shaped, v pale to light brown, dry, shiny, covered w scattered dker scale-patches esp in center |
| | VEIL | | partial, conspic, upper st, scaly underneath |
| | GILL | | completely free, dingy whitish |
Old specimens.



Russula vesca? []
Alone, in lawn under pines.
| | GEN | | medium mushroom, in grass under pines, solit, taste? |
| | ST | | 40x15mm, curved, solid, brittle, whitish inside, whitish at top to lt brown almost reticulate below, base sl bulbous |
| | FL | | 3mm, whitish, brittle, unstaining, no odor |
| | CAP | | 50mm wide, convex, smooth, dirty, dry, golden to reddish, fairly pale, cuticle peels somewhat easily |
| | GILL | | attached to sl decurrent, whitish, free, unbr, all gills run entire width and are equal |
